Hugh Jackman Announces 2019 World Arena Tour

5th December 2018 | Category: Concerts

Great news for all fans of Australia’s favourite star Hugh Jackman.

He has just announced his first World Arena Tour dubbed “The Man. The Music. The Show.” for 2019 and he promises it we’ll be quite some show. In the anticipation of this amazing new show, purchase your tickets in time and revise some of the greatest hits from Hugh’s blockbuster musicals.

Hugh Jackman is kicking off a pop star-like tour next year in May and he jokes about doing his research right. He has been to several concerts in his lifetime, including some great names like Michael Jackson, Justin Timberlake and Beyoncé.

“I’ve seen some of the greats,” Jackman said in a recent interview. “And the great performers for me are the ones who can connect with the person in the back and in the front. And I’ll sometimes sit in the back ’cause I wanna know am I feeling it back here? ‘Cause I’m from the theater, (so) for me everything I do has to connect to every single person.”

Jackman will be performing songs from his movie hit The Greatest Showman and musicals such as Les Miserables, The Boy From Oz, and Oklahoma!. The audience will enjoy these amazing songs both from the screen and stage, peppered in with some anecdotes from Jackman’s fruitful career. He wants to give all these songs a new spin and also wants to surprise fans with brand new songs. He is writing new material with Justin Paul and Benj Pasek who did The Greatest Showman and Dear Evan Hanson the musical.

The show will include about half a dozen songs from The Greatest Showman — a film that has gripped box offices with surprising tenacity since its release last December and yielded a soundtrack that not only spent 30 weeks in the top 10 of the charts, but then went on to inspire an entirely new soundtrack of its own.

Jackman will kick off his tour in Hamburg, Germany, on May 13. He will play two shows at The O2 Arena in London, where the album The Greatest Showman had even more success than America. The album has spent 48 of 49 weeks in the Top 10 on the U.K. charts, including 21 weeks at No. 1. And it’s currently No. 4 on the charts, a year after its release.
